Travel Advice and Safety Precautions
Introduction
Traveling can be a wonderful experience filled with new adventures and discoveries. However, it's crucial to prioritize your safety and well-being while exploring new destinations. Here are some essential travel advice and safety precautions to keep in mind for a smooth and enjoyable trip.
Research Your Destination
Before embarking on your journey, take the time to research your destination thoroughly. Understand the local customs, culture, and any specific safety concerns that may exist in the area. Check for any travel advisories issued by your government to stay informed about potential risks.
Pack Wisely
When packing for your trip, pack light and only bring essential items. Make sure to carry copies of important documents such as your passport, identification, and travel insurance. It's also advisable to keep a list of emergency contacts handy.
Stay Alert and Aware
While exploring a new place, stay alert and be aware of your surroundings. Avoid displaying expensive belongings and be cautious in crowded or unfamiliar areas. Trust your instincts and if something feels off, remove yourself from the situation.
Secure Your Belongings
Keep your belongings secure at all times. Use a money belt or a secure bag to store your valuables. Avoid carrying large amounts of cash and consider using a travel lock for your luggage. Be mindful of pickpockets in tourist areas.
Stay Connected
Ensure that you have access to communication tools while traveling. Keep your phone charged and carry a portable charger. Share your itinerary with a trusted friend or family member and check in with them regularly.
Health Precautions
Prioritize your health by staying hydrated, eating well, and getting enough rest. Research any necessary vaccinations for your destination and pack a basic first aid kit. In case of any medical emergencies, know the location of the nearest healthcare facilities.
Emergency Preparedness
Prepare for emergencies by familiarizing yourself with emergency procedures in your accommodation. Keep a list of emergency numbers handy and know how to contact local authorities in case of need. Stay informed about the nearest embassy or consulate.
